Kingsham Primary School is set in spacious grounds close to the centre of Chichester. The school has a strong sense of community for the 220 pupils with a set of shared values which underpin the life of the school and drive the curriculum. The dedicated team of staff and Governors strive to create an environment in which every child is a happy and successful learner: confident - independent - motivated.

The School is part of the University of Chichester Multi-Academy Trust family. Each academy has a unique identity, but a shared belief of creating a positive and enriching environment, where all staff feel valued and proud to be part of the Trust.
